2. Exothermic Shock vs. Elastic Polymerization
The absolute most critical engineering metric when evaluating a clinical lash bonder for eyelash extensions against a standard nano-mister or generic amine accelerator is its ability to modulate the exothermic release of cyanoacrylate.
Cyanoacrylate adhesive requires ambient moisture (hydroxyl ions) to initiate the curing process. For years, the industry relied on nano-misters to spray water directly onto the adhesive. From a chemical engineering standpoint, this is a disaster. Flooding a curing polymer with uncalibrated water droplets causes “shock polymerization.” The exterior of the adhesive droplet cures instantly, violently shrinking and trapping liquid monomer inside the core. This rapid surface curing generates intense heat (exothermic shock) and creates a highly brittle, crystalline bond that snaps under the slightest mechanical friction.
Similarly, generic overseas trading companies manufacture a cheap lash bonder for eyelash extensions using high concentrations of harsh industrial amines and high-alcohol solvents. These chemicals act as aggressive catalysts, violently forcing the cyanoacrylate to cure in milliseconds. This aggressive reaction causes severe blooming (frosting) at the base and completely destroys the elasticity of the bond.
